Description:

Note: These shells are Type B and are not suitable for rehousing original Game Boy games, for original Nintendo games use Type A.

These Type B reproduction cartridge shells made in the style of the original Game Boy carts are ideal for custom projects. Use them to house a custom PCB, a reproduction PCB or other homebrew projects like Game Boy Zero (Rasberry PI) to make it look more authentic.

The casings simply slide apart and secure together with a single screw.

A Philips screwdriver tool is needed to install the replacement securing screws included in this pack - Not included.
